Avoiding Common Pitfalls When Searching for Finger Ring OnlyFans Accounts

Many people stumble into fake profiles or scam sites when hunting for niche creators. I've seen it happen too often—users click a suspicious link and end up with malware or drained cards. Starting with safety basics helps you sidestep these issues right away.

Protect your privacy first by never sharing sensitive info like full addresses or unmasked financial details. Use a dedicated email for sign-ups, and enable two-factor authentication on your OnlyFans account. Shady redirects often lead to phishing pages mimicking real creators; if a link doesn't point directly to onlyfans.com, close it immediately.

Leaks are another trap. Sites promising "free Finger Ring content" usually host pirated material, which can expose you to viruses or legal risks. Stick to official channels to ensure you're supporting creators ethically and safely.
